A Few Points That Outline Your Teeth And Gums Ought To Be Flossed Daily

Many people tend to disregard flossing in thinking that brushing is more than enough for their dental care. While it is indeed true that brushing your teeth gives out a host of benefits, we must not disregard the importance of flossing our teeth as well. As a matter of fact, any dental professional would recommend that you floss your teeth everyday in addition to brushing.

Here a couple of most notable reasons for flossing your teeth and the benefits that it can give you towards keeping your gums and teeth in good condition.

For a start, dental flosses are particularly effective in removing and preventing the formation of plaque in the tooth structure. If food particles are allowed to remain lodged within the fissures of your teeth they will eventually break down and contribute to the creation of plaque.

The presence of plaque on your teeth does not speak well for you and nobody likes the look of it. There’s no better way to keep your teeth looking white and clean other than to floss and brush it everyday.

Dental floss can also play an important role in keeping your gums healthy. It is considered an important tool in the prevention of gingivitis and other gum diseases. Food particles that remain trapped within the crevices of your teeth can easily cause your gums to become irritable.

Lastly, flossing can go a long way in preventing bad breath. Food that remains trapped in your teeth can eventually rot and contribute to that awful smell.

Overall, flushing is a much needed partner to brushing in order to make the best out of your dental care routines.

There’s hardly any reason not to floss your teeth in addition to brushing. They’re easy to use and relatively inexpensive. Making it a point to do these one extra effort in your dental care will surely benefit you more in the end.
